Displays categories of workflows. You can create categories for groups of related workflows, and name the categories accordingly.Workflows List
Displays a table of workflows available for the selected Space and category.When you hover your cursor over a row in the workflows list, a three-dot button appears at the right side of the row. Clicking the three-dot button expands a menu of available actions.
Name
A sortable column that displays the names of the workflows. A green dot to the left of a workflow name indicates the workflow is active. When you hover your cursor over a pencil icon in the Name field, a pop-up displays the name of the person currently editing the workflow.Jobs
Displays job-status badges showing the number of jobs in each job status for each workflow. The status badges indicate each of the four statuses, from left to right:- Waiting
- In progress
- Completed
- Failed
Total Jobs
Displays the total number of jobs using each workflow. This is the total of all the jobs in all four job statuses.Description
Displays the description of each workflow. You can write your own descriptions.Tags
Displays the tags for each workflow. You can write your own tags, and use them for finding workflows with the same tags.Last Modified
A sortable column that displays the date and time the workflows were last modified.Last Modified By
Displays the names of the last people to edit the workflows.Created
A sortable column that displays the date and time the workflows were created.All Filter Tab
Displays all the active and inactive workflows in the selected space and category. A green dot to the left of a workflow name indicates the workflow is active.Active Filter Tab
Displays active workflows in the selected space and category. A green dot to the left of a workflow name indicates the workflow is active.Inactive Filter Tab
Displays inactive workflows in the selected space and category.Archived Filter Tab
Displays archived workflows in the selected space and category.Deleted Filter Tab
Displays deleted workflows in the selected space and category.Workflow Designer View

Activates the workflow so that you can submit jobs to it, or deactivates the workflow. Changes the status displayed on the Status Icon .Zoom In/Out Button
Controls the display size of the workflow canvas. To zoom out, click “-”. To zoom in, click “+”. To jump to 100%, double-click the numeral. To reframe the canvas to display all actions, click the reframe button. To move the canvas, click on the canvas and hold while moving your mouse. Alternatively, press Alt or Cmd and use your scroll wheel to zoom in or out. To select actions, press Shift, click on the canvas and hold to draw a lasso around the actions desired.As you zoom out, the data displayed on the actions is reduced. As you zoom in, the data displayed on the actions is increased.
